


Comparison and contrast of Oracle and Sybase database management systems
Comparison and contrast of Oracle and Sybase database management systems
With the rapid development of information technology, the choice of database management system has become more and more important. Among many database management systems, Oracle and Sybase are two products that have attracted much attention. They all have powerful functions and wide application fields, but each also has its own characteristics and advantages. This article will compare and contrast Oracle and Sybase, combined with specific code examples, to help readers better understand the differences between them.
1. Performance comparison
Oracle and Sybase are both commercial database management systems and both have very good performance. But in large enterprise applications, Oracle is generally considered to have higher performance. This is mainly reflected in the following aspects:
1. Concurrency processing capabilities: Oracle achieves high concurrency processing of data through multi-version concurrency control (MVCC) technology, and can perform write operations without affecting read operations. , greatly improving the concurrency performance of the system. In comparison, Sybase's concurrent processing capabilities are slightly inferior.
2. Index optimization: Oracle's index optimization function is very powerful. It can optimize and adjust the index according to the actual situation to improve query performance. Sybase's indexing function is also good, but it is slightly simpler than Oracle.
The following is a simple index creation example:
-- Oracle CREATE INDEX idx_name ON table_name(column_name); -- Sybase CREATE INDEX idx_name ON table_name(column_name);
2. Function comparison
Both Oracle and Sybase support common database functions such as transaction processing, stored procedures, and triggers. , but differ in some details. For example, Oracle's PL/SQL language is relatively powerful and supports the writing of more complex stored procedures and triggers, while Sybase's Transact-SQL language is relatively simple. In addition, Oracle's partition table function is more flexible and powerful than Sybase.
The following is a simple example of creating a stored procedure:
-- Oracle CREATE PROCEDURE proc_name AS BEGIN -- do something END; -- Sybase CREATE PROCEDURE proc_name AS BEGIN -- do something END;
3. Scalability comparison
In large-scale application scenarios, the scalability of the database is also an important index. Oracle performs well in this regard, supporting functions such as distributed databases, clusters, and data replication, and can easily achieve horizontal expansion of the database. Although Sybase also supports these functions, it is slightly lacking in comparison.
The following is a simple data replication example:
-- Oracle CREATE DATABASE LINK remote_db CONNECT TO username IDENTIFIED BY password USING 'remote_service_name'; INSERT INTO table_name(column1, column2) SELECT column1, column2 FROM table_name@remote_db; -- Sybase CREATE DATABASE LINK remote_db CONNECT TO username IDENTIFIED BY password USING 'remote_server'; INSERT INTO table_name(column1, column2) SELECT column1, column2 FROM table_name@remote_db;
Summary:
In summary, Oracle and Sybase are both excellent database management systems, each with their own Features and Benefits. When choosing a database management system, you need to evaluate and select based on actual needs and situations. If you focus on high performance and flexibility, you can choose Oracle; if you focus on ease of use and cost control, Sybase is also a good choice. The final choice depends on the user's specific needs and preferences. Hope this article is helpful to readers.
